Jenna Bush Hager Profile

Jenna Bush Hager is a well-known journalist, novelist, and news personality from the United States. She currently serves as a co-host on Today with Hoda and Jenna, which airs during the fourth hour of the morning news show, Today, broadcast on NBC.

It’s interesting to note that Hager Bush is the daughter of former First Lady Laura Bush and current President George W. Bush. After the presidency of her father was over, she started a career as a writer and editor for the publication Southern Living. In addition to this, she established herself as a well-known television personality on NBC, where she was most prominently featured as a member of The Today Show in the roles of correspondent, co-host, and contributor.

Hager began her education at St. Andrew’s Episcopal School and eventually transferred to Austin High School, where she remained until she graduated in the year 2000. She attended The University of Texas in Austin in 2001, the same year that her father was inaugurated as President of the United States, and she took classes in New York City during the summer months. In 2004, she finally earned her degree in English after several years of study.

Jenna Bush Hager Career

A year and a half before Hager’s move to Washington, D.C. in 2006, she was employed at Elsie Whitlow Stokes Community Freedom Public Charter School as a teacher’s aide for the duration of that time. After that, she requested and was granted a leave of absence from her teaching job so that she could participate in an internship with the Educational Policy Department of UNICEF and work in a community shelter in Panama, Latin America. As soon as Hager had finished her internship, she went back to work at the chartered school in Washington, District of Columbia. At the moment, she is serving in the capacity of reading coordinator on a part-time basis at the SEED Public Charter School in Baltimore, Maryland.

Jenna Bush Hager Husband

Hager is married to Henry Chase Hager who is the son of John H. Hager, former Virginia Republic Party chairman. They first connected during the campaign for the presidential election in 2004, and they got engaged in August 2007. When the pair made an appearance together at a dinner hosted at the White House for The Prince of Wales and The Duchess of Cornwall in November of 2005, their connection became known to the general public. The wedding that took place on May 10, 2008, at her parents’ Prairie Chapel Ranch close to Crawford, Texas, was a private affair that was made available to only invited guests.

Jenna Bush Hager Author

In addition, she is a published novelist, and in 2007, she and an attorney from Washington named Robert B. Barnett began working together to sell a book proposal. Ana’s Story: A Journey of Hope is the name of the book that she wrote about her time spent volunteering for organizations in Latin America that were supported by UNICEF. For instance, it tells the story of her travels to Paraguay in 2006, when she was working for the United Nations Children’s Fund and the country was experiencing a severe drought.

One of the most prominent publishing houses, Harper Collins, made the announcement in March 2007 that it would be publishing the book, and it was first made available to the public on September 28, 2007, with a total print run of 500,000 copies. In addition, Hager came to the conclusion that she would send her portion of the book’s proceeds to the United Nations Children’s Fund (UNICEF), and the remaining money would be given to the woman whose life served as the inspiration for the book so that she could use it to further her education.

During her book tour, Hager made an appearance on The Ellen DeGeneres Show, and while she was there, she called her parents. She collaborated with her mother on the writing of a second book that was intended to inspire young people to read. Read All About It! was the title of the book, and Harper Collins released it once more on April 22, 2008, under that title. Later on, on the 26th of November in 2012, Hager was given the position of editor-at-large for the publication Southern Living.

Jenna Bush Hager Time At NBC

In August 2009, NBC decided to recruit Hager to work on The Today Show as a correspondent and contributor. Her profile rating on Today increased as time went on. This was mostly the result of Hager filling in as the anchor of the orange room from 7:00 AM to 9:00 AM, in addition to serving as a substitute for Hoda Kotb and Kathie Lee Gifford for the fourth hour. In addition, in March 2019, she launched Read with Jenna, a monthly book club segment on the Today Show that she hosts alongside Hoda Kotb. Aside from that, in April, she began working alongside Hoda Kotb as a replacement for Kathie Lee in the role of co-anchor for the fourth hour of Today.

Jenna Bush Hager Political Position

In contrast to many of her other family, with the exception of her sister Barbara, Hager, along with her husband, came to the conclusion that she would not affiliate with any one political party. Despite the fact that she had every intention of stating that she does not support either major political party, she inadvertently joined the Independence Party of New York when she signed up to vote in New York.
